Here are all of Tuesday’s Laois GAA results as league semi final and final pairings confirmed

The semi-final and relegation final fixtures have been confirmed tonight in Division 1 of the football league after Portarlington’s comprehensive victory over O’Dempsey’s.

Portarlington finish second in group A and miss out on top spot on head to head against Portlaoise.

Portarliongton will now face St Joseph’s in one semi-final while Portlaoise will play Graiguecullen.

The relegation semi-finals have also been determined as Ballyroan-Abbey and Courtwood will be in one semi-final while O’Dempsey’s will battle it out against Ballylinan.

In Division 3A, Conor Heffernan bagged hat trick to see Killeshin go through to the final where they will play Ballyfin who enjoyed a big win over Barrowhouse.

While in the relegation final will see Kilcavan play Graiguecullen as they lost to Annanough and The Rock respectively.

In Division 3B, Ballyroan-Abbey cruised past Portlaoise to reach the final. They will face Rosenallis who defeated Stradbally.

There were also two games in the hurling league. In one of the Division 3 semi-finals, Portlaoise overcame Borris-Kilcotton followin an extra time thriller and they will now play the winners of Clonad and Abbeyleix in the final.

Colt-Shanahoe also booked their place in the Division 5 semi-final after they defeated The Harps. They will now face Trumera/Clough-Ballacolla in the next stage of the competition.
